Mean convex hulls and least area disks spanning extreme curves
Authors:Baris Coskunuzer
Affiliation:(1) Department of Mathematics, Yale University, New Haven, CT 06520, USA
Abstract:
We show that for any extreme curve in a 3-manifold M, there exist a canonical mean convex hull containing all least area disks spanning the curve. Similar result is true for asymptotic case in MediaObjects/s00209-005-0884-8flb1.gif such that for any asymptotic curve MediaObjects/s00209-005-0884-8flb2.gif, there is a canonical mean convex hull containing all minimal planes spanning Γ. Applying this to quasi-Fuchsian manifolds, we show that for any quasi-Fuchsian manifold, there exist a canonical mean convex core capturing all essential minimal surfaces. On the other hand, we also show that for a generic C3-smooth curve in the boundary of C3-smooth mean convex domain in ℝ3, there exist a unique least area disk spanning the curve.
Keywords:Mean convex hull  Quasi-Fuchsian manifold  Plateau problem
